标签: locate

找到.exe的图标

我有一个.exe文件的路径名.

如果将此文件放在桌面上,如何找到Windows将使用的图标路径?(我想在我自己的程序中显示这个图标.)

我需要能够在运行时通过我的C#程序找到图标.

在Visual Studio 2008中使用C#.

c# icons exe find locate

1
推荐指数
1
解决办法
1857
查看次数

仅从mySQL中的特定字符的左侧和右侧获取字符

我有一个列表,其中一个变量是Player,如果有一个玩家名字然后是"_",并且姓氏如下:

Mike_Gonzalez
Run Code Online (Sandbox Code Playgroud)

我想从播放器变量创建两个新变量.第一个变量是firstName,所以我希望所有字符都在" "的左边.第二个变量是lastName,它将是" " 右边的所有字符.

我尝试过使用LEFT(播放器,LOCATE('_',播放器)),但是当我这样做时,新变量包含_.

我如何运行代码,我可以在没有_的情况下获取名字和姓氏?

谢谢你的帮助.

mysql string locate

1
推荐指数
1
解决办法
5145
查看次数

Delphi TClientDataSet找到问题

我使用Delphi7,MS VistaDevart's dbExpress驱动程序(版本4.70).我放弃a TSQLConnection,a TSQLTable(tabA),a TDataSetProvider,a TClientDataSet(cdsA),a DataSource和a DBGrid.

我通过图形设计工具进行了所有设置.一切正常,当我打开时cdsA,我可以看到网格中的所有数据.这是我的代码:

procedure TForm1.Button1Click(Sender: TObject);
var
  fields, values: string;
begin
  cdsA.Close;
  cdsA.Open;
  fields := 'fielda;fieldb';
  values := Edit1.Text+';'+Edit2.Text;
  cdsA.SetKey;
  cdsA.Locate(fields, values, [loCaseInsensitive]);
end;
Run Code Online (Sandbox Code Playgroud)

fieldA并且fieldB存在于表中并且也被定义cdsA.Fields.当我执行此代码时,Locate指令生成异常EVariantInvalidArgError ... Invalid argument.我想知道什么是错的.TIA.

弗朗切斯科

delphi tclientdataset delphi-7 locate

1
推荐指数
1
解决办法
8878
查看次数

找到托盘图标

我在托盘栏上找到托盘图标(在px中)时遇到问题.

我可以找到托盘而不是图标.这是我正在使用的代码:

unit uTrayIconPosition;

interface

uses
  Types;

function GetTrayIconPosition(const AWnd: THandle; const AButtonID: Integer; var APosition: TRect): Boolean;

implementation

uses
  Windows, CommCtrl, Classes, SysUtils;

function EnumWindowsFunc(AHandle: THandle; AList: TStringList): Boolean; stdcall;
var
  P: array [0..256] of Char;
  S: string;
begin
  if GetClassName(AHandle, P, SizeOf(P) - 1) <> 0 then
  begin
    S := P;
    if S = AList[0] then
    begin
      AList[0] := IntToStr(AHandle);
      Result := False;
    end
    else
      Result := True;
  end
  else
    Result := True;
end;

function FindClass(AName: string; AHandle: …
Run Code Online (Sandbox Code Playgroud)

delphi icons tray locate

1
推荐指数
1
解决办法
1197
查看次数

在 Linux 中即使“locate”返回其位置也找不到文件

我在ubuntu 14.04上安装了postgis-9.3,它应该有一个名为“shp2pgsql”的功能。当我“定位”它的位置时,它返回结果,但实际上它不在那里。

yang@ubuntu:~$ locate shp2pgsql-gui
/home/yang/shp2pgsql-gui (1).1
/usr/bin/shp2pgsql-gui
/usr/share/man/man1/shp2pgsql-gui.1.gz
yang@ubuntu:~$ /usr/bin/sh
sha1pass         sha384sum        showconsolefont  shred
sha1sum          sha512sum        showfont         shuf
sha224sum        shasum           showkey          
sha256sum        shotwell         showrgb          
yang@ubuntu:~$ /usr/bin/shp2pgsql-gui
-su: /usr/bin/shp2pgsql-gui: No such file or directory
Run Code Online (Sandbox Code Playgroud)

在哪里可以找到 shp2pgsql?谢谢

linux postgresql ubuntu postgis locate

1
推荐指数
1
解决办法
1398
查看次数

复杂的查询 - 需要帮助!

真的希望有人可以帮我这个!我有6张桌子:

产品
十足

Prodequipment
prodid
equipclassmain
equipclassor

装备类
classid

Equipfunctions
equipid
的classid

设备
equipid

Workshopequipment
workshopid
equipid

产品 -一些产品列表
设备 -一些设备清单
Prodequipment -做一个产品所需要的设备清单.您可以使用equipclassmain中列出的设备,也可以使用equipclassor中的设备进行更换.表格产品与表格设备有一对多关系,即您将使用许多不同的工具(设备)来生产一种产品,但您可以选择使用对象equipclassmain/equipclassor中的任何人.例如,为了拍摄照片,您可以使用木制框架或塑料框架(一对)和盖玻片或盖塑料(第二对).您可以根据需要组合使用,但应使用两对:带盖玻璃的木框或带盖玻璃的塑料框架或带塑料盖的木框或带塑料盖的塑料框架.
设备功能设备 - 由于一件设备可以以不同的方式使用,因此它不直接与工作台设备相关联.我已经创建了table Equipclasses,其中列出了所有可能设备的所有单一用途,并且我列出了每台设备的单一用途的设备功能.
Workshopequipment - 列出他们正在使用的工作室和设备.

现在我需要一个可以由两个不同的给定车间制造的产品清单(比如workshopid = 1和workshopid = 4),即这两个车间都有生产这些产品所需的所有设备.请记住,如上所述,那些工作台不必使用相同的设备.

我正在尝试这个查询:

SELECT prodid FROM Products JOIN (
    SELECT workshopid, prodlist, equipclassmain, equipclassor, 
        if( LOCATE( equipclassmain, prodlist ) >0 
            AND LOCATE( equipclassor, prodlist ) >0, 1, 0 ) AS pairstatus FROM Prodequipment JOIN
    (
        SELECT classid FROM Equipclasses JOIN (
            SELECT classid FROM Equipfunctions …
Run Code Online (Sandbox Code Playgroud)

mysql sql group-concat locate

0
推荐指数
1
解决办法
120
查看次数

使用VarArrayOf处理数据中的逗号

我正在使用具有多个字段的Locate,有时我收到"错误的搜索字段数"错误,并将其跟踪到数据.

tbl.Locate('LName;FName;Stuff',
  VarArrayOf([LName+','+FName','+Stuff]),[loCaseInsensitive]);
Run Code Online (Sandbox Code Playgroud)

有时候它会起作用,有时却没有,如果它在文本中包含一个逗号,我会将它追溯到一个逗号中的逗号.

东西="我的狗是灰色的"会起作用.

东西="我在工作,但不开心"不会.额外的逗号让它看起来像四个数据字段.

我是否必须解析Commas的每个传入数据字符串,如果找到任何字符串,则将其替换为Locate工作的内容?包含的逗号版本将在没有解析或修改的情况下存储,因为我不知道它们可能输入了什么."我在工作,但不开心"是用户的有效输入.

谢谢.

delphi locate

0
推荐指数
1
解决办法
2959
查看次数

在@INC 中找不到 Moo.pm

我正在尝试在 dzsoft perl 编辑器中运行 .pm 程序。但我收到了这个错误

Can't locate Moo.pm in @INC (@INC contains: C:\Users\123\Desktop\ C:/Perl64/site/lib C:/Perl64/lib .) at UniNE.pm line 5.
Run Code Online (Sandbox Code Playgroud)

我的解释器是 ActivePerl-5.18.2.1802-MSWin32-x64-298023 如何将 moo.pm 添加到 lib?

perl locate moo

0
推荐指数
1
解决办法
1万
查看次数

即使错误消息在@inc中显示,也无法在@inc中找到perl模块

我正在尝试执行一个perl脚本,并且我已经让它工作之前我在它所在的文件夹中运行它...即,以下工作.

\higherFolder\folder>UpdateTestCasesScript.pl Test.feature Test_Cases.xls
Run Code Online (Sandbox Code Playgroud)

当我尝试在该文件夹的命令行OUTSIDE上运行此脚本时Buuuuut

\HigherFolder>folder\UpdateTestCasesScript.pl RealFile.feature folder\Test_Cases.xls
Run Code Online (Sandbox Code Playgroud)

我得到这个奇怪的错误:

Can't locate Spreadsheet/ParseExcel.pm in @INC <@INC contains: Spreadsheet/Parse
Excel.pl C:/Strawberry/perl/site/lib C:/strawberry/perl/vendor/lib C:/strawberry
/perl/lib .> at C:...\HigherFolder\folder\UpdateTestCasesScript.pl line 4
Run Code Online (Sandbox Code Playgroud)

但是如果你看一下我脚本的前几行......它们如下:

#!/usr/bin/perl -w

use lib 'Spreadsheet/ParseExcel.pm';
use Spreadsheet::ParseExcel;
Run Code Online (Sandbox Code Playgroud)

所以我有一个想法,它可能会以某种方式查看错误的@INC,但有没有人知道如何解决它?

谢谢!!!

perl perl-module locate

-1
推荐指数
1
解决办法
6390
查看次数

定位字符串 [R] 中第一个数字的位置

如何在 R 中创建一个函数来定位字符串中第一个数字的单词位置?

例如:

string1 <- "Hello I'd like to extract where the first 1010 is in this string"
#desired_output for string1
9

string2 <- "80111 is in this string"
#desired_output for string2
1

string3 <- "extract where the first 97865 is in this string"
#desired_output for string3
5
Run Code Online (Sandbox Code Playgroud)

string r locate

-1
推荐指数
1
解决办法
133
查看次数

标签 统计

locate ×10

delphi ×3

icons ×2

mysql ×2

perl ×2

string ×2

c# ×1

delphi-7 ×1

exe ×1

find ×1

group-concat ×1

linux ×1

moo ×1

perl-module ×1

postgis ×1

postgresql ×1

r ×1

sql ×1

tclientdataset ×1

tray ×1

ubuntu ×1